Overview
CHESAPEAKE OPERATING LLC / SUZANNE 1 33 STA is an operational oil extraction facility located near Anadarko, Oklahoma. It operates under US regulatory frameworks for oil and gas production.
CHESAPEAKE OPERATING LLC / SUZANNE 1 33 STA is an oil extraction facility located approximately 8 miles south of Anadarko, in Caddo County, Oklahoma. The facility is operational and contributes to the region's oil production, which is part of the broader Anadarko Basin, a major oil and gas producing area in the United States. The facility operates under the regulatory oversight of the US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) and the Oklahoma Corporation Commission. Oil extraction activities are subject to the Clean Air Act (CAA) and the Clean Water Act (CWA), as well as state-level regulations. The facility's NAICS codes (211111 and 211120) indicate crude petroleum and natural gas extraction, typical for onshore oil production in this region. The Anadarko Basin is known for its significant oil and gas reserves, and facilities like this one play a role in meeting domestic energy demand. The operational status of the facility suggests ongoing contributions to local employment and energy supply, while adhering to environmental and safety standards set by federal and state authorities.
